Atezolizumab With or Without Radiotherapy for Advanced Squamous Cell Carcinoma of the Penis (The PERICLES Study): A Phase II Trial

Summary

This Phase II trial of atezolizumab with or without radiotherapy for advanced penile squamous cell carcinoma did not meet its primary endpoint of 1-year progression-free survival. However, a subset of patients demonstrated durable responses to atezolizumab monotherapy. The authors identify human papillomavirus infection status and CD8+ T-cell tumour infiltration as potential predictive biomarkers that may enable better patient selection for immunotherapy in this rare malignancy.

Key measures

1-year progression-free survival; objective response rates; biomarker status (hrHPV positivity, intratumoral CD3+CD8+ T-cell infiltration)

Outcomes reported

The study evaluated 1-year progression-free survival (PFS) as the primary endpoint in patients with advanced squamous cell carcinoma of the penis treated with atezolizumab (an immunotherapy checkpoint inhibitor), with or without radiotherapy. Secondary outcomes included assessment of antitumour response and identification of biomarkers predictive of treatment response.
